South Korea - Turnips and Carrots Yield

Since 2014, South Korea Turnips and Carrots Yield decreased by 0.5% year on year. With 338,218 Hectograms Per Hectare in 2019, the country was number 35 among other countries in Turnips and Carrots Yield. South Korea is overtaken by Croatia, which was number 34 at 340,286 Hectograms Per Hectare and is followed by Japan with 336,707 Hectograms Per Hectare. Iceland topped the ranking with 1,800,000 Hectograms Per Hectare in 2019, +73.1% compared to 2018. Israel, Uzbekistan and United States resp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Oman recorded the best 5 years average growth at +17.2% per year, while Luxembourg witnessed the worst performance at -14.3% per year.
